It also indicated that it anticipates delivering all Launch Edition bikes between next week and September.<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Also originated as a skunkworks initiative within Rivian in 2022, initiated when CEO RJ Scaringe began exploring the development of an e-bike to enhance his lineup of electric outdoor vehicles. The company spent several years experimenting with the concept and even engaged Jony Ive\u2019s design firm LoveFrom for initial design assistance, as TechCrunch first disclosed in 2025.<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">In March 2025, Rivian established Also as a standalone entity, supported by $105 million from Eclipse. The startup unveiled its first e-bike, the TM-B, in October of the previous year. It initially aimed for a \u201cspring\u201d 2026 delivery date, but supply chain obstacles necessitated a shift in the timeline to July.<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">\u201cThe main reason for our revised summer schedule is the current strain on global supply chains. A sudden, industry-wide surge in demand for raw materials and electronic parts has affected critical components needed for the TM-B. This has temporarily delayed our planned manufacturing acceleration and shifted our initial delivery dates beyond our original spring timeframe,\u201d the company explained in June on a support page. \u201cOur engineering and production teams are diligently working to alleviate these constraints without compromising safety or quality.\u201d<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Also refrained from specifying which components were responsible for the delays.<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Beyond the TM-B, Also has ambitious aspirations. The startup primarily identifies as a \u201cvehicle\u201d company and is working on developing four-wheel pedal-assist cargo vehicles for Amazon. The company is also engaged in creating an autonomous delivery vehicle for DoorDash.<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">However, for the moment, Also needs to concentrate on delivering its debut e-bikes while tackling the next set of challenges for a company involved in shipping such products: customer service.
